Mantra Bunbury Hotel presents a tangible vision of contemporary elegance and hospitality. This full service hotel caters to business and leisure travellers as well as locals looking for an intimate getaway. Conveniently located close to the Bunbury Entertainment Complex and within a five minute walk of Bunbury's CBD, Mantra Bunbury Hotel features 67 stunning internal studio rooms, 2 and 3 bedroom apartments, each featuring contemporary furnishings and designed to maximise natural light and outdoor ambience of life beside Koombana bay. On-site leisure facilities include a spa, enclosed year-round heated swimming pool and deck, tennis courts, day spa, bar and art gallery. Set within the heritage precinct of The Silos, Mantra Bunbury captures the historical aura of the Silos in the hotel lobby where you can enjoy the artworks by Leon Pericles and a fully-licensed residential club lounge.

Facilities & Amenities
The hotel features an indoor heated pool and spa, which are popular amenities, though many guests report these facilities are frequently out of order or under renovation, leading to disappointment. Most rooms are spacious and include a convenient kitchenette equipped with a microwave, sink, and refrigerator, which is highly appreciated for longer stays or basic meal preparation. While free Wi-Fi is available, some guests have experienced slow speeds or buffering. A recurring issue is the functionality of in-room televisions, with reports of non-working units, faulty remotes, or streaming service login problems. Additionally, some guests have noted issues with the hairdryers and the limited availability or functionality of laundry facilities.
Cleanliness & Room Comfort
Guests consistently praise the cleanliness of the rooms and the overall property. The spacious rooms are a significant positive, often featuring comfortable beds that contribute to a restful stay. However, feedback on pillows is mixed, with some finding them too thick or the beds too firm. A notable concern for many guests is noise levels, particularly in rooms on lower floors or near the lifts, where traffic, corridor noise, and sounds from adjacent rooms can be disturbing. Some rooms also have windows that are painted over or face internal atriums, limiting natural light and privacy. While bathrooms are generally clean, some reports mention mould in grout or issues with shower functionality, such as awkward door placement or water temperature adjustment.
Dining & Food Quality
The hotel's restaurant, Silos, receives widespread acclaim for its dining options. The breakfast buffet is frequently highlighted as excellent, offering a delicious and varied selection of food, though a few guests noted it could be cold. Dinner at the restaurant is also generally well-received, with many praising the quality of the meals. However, some specific dishes, such as steak, have received mixed reviews regarding gristle or portion size, and some found the chicken dry. Room service is available, but a few guests reported issues with cold coffee or overcooked food. The bar and happy hour are popular, though some guests were confused by the pricing structure, finding that happy hour rates did not apply to all drinks as expected.
Location & Accessibility
The hotel boasts an excellent central location, making it a prime choice for exploring the area. Guests appreciate being within walking distance of numerous attractions, including the foreshore, beach, Dolphin Centre, town facilities, and a wide array of restaurants and cafes. This convenient placement allows for easy access to shopping and entertainment options without the need for a car. Underground parking is available and generally considered secure, but it is often limited in space and can be challenging for larger vehicles. Some guests have also reported confusion or issues with parking rules, occasionally being asked to move their vehicles.
Staff & Service
The staff at the hotel consistently receive high praise for their friendliness, helpfulness, and attentiveness. Many guests highlight the positive interactions with reception, restaurant, and bar staff, noting their willingness to go above and beyond to assist with requests. The check-in process is often described as efficient and welcoming. Staff are generally accommodating with requests for early check-in or late check-out, though fees may apply. While the majority of feedback is positive, a few guests have reported isolated instances of less friendly interactions or miscommunications regarding hotel policies or amenities.
Additional Information
A significant point of concern for many guests is the $200-$300 deposit required upon arrival, which is often taken directly from the account and can take several days to be refunded after check-out. The hotel's age and maintenance are also recurring themes, with some guests describing the property as dated or tired, suggesting it could benefit from an upgrade. During city-wide power outages, the hotel does not have a generator, which can disrupt guest comfort and access to services. Furthermore, some guests have raised concerns about the lack of security cameras in the parking area, leading to worries about vehicle safety. Specific room types, particularly those on the ground floor or designated as "internal rooms," have been noted for their limited views or lack of natural light.
